Location and getting around
The house is on Koh Phangan’s East Coast, an area known for being quieter and less developed than the south and west sides of the island. That means a more peaceful setting, but also fewer nearby conveniences. Travelers staying here should expect a more remote feel rather than a central base.
Full Moon Party access is possible, but it is not close. The trip to Haad Rin is around 21 minutes by taxi over 11 km, and walking would take roughly 2 hours 40 minutes, so transport is essential. For day-to-day plans, guests should be prepared to rely on taxis or their own scooter or car if they want flexibility. This location suits travelers who are happy to plan their movements rather than those who want everything within easy reach.
